__STATIC_INLINEvoidLL_EXTI_GenerateSWI_0_31(uint32_t ExtiLine){//ExtiLine = LL_EXTI_LINE_x;触发Line_x对应的中断处理函数;效果与外部触发相同SET_BIT(EXTI- >SWIER, ExtiLine); }//软件触发寄存器SWIER改变可以通过清零挂起位PR清除 中断线判断函数: __STATIC_INLINEuint32_tLL_EXTI_IsActiveFlag_0_...
* @brief This function handles EXTI line0_31 interrupt.*/voidEXTI4_15_IRQHandler(void) {#if1if(LL_EXTI_IsActiveFlag_0_31(LL_EXTI_LINE_11) !=RESET) { L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_11);/*USER CODE BEGIN LL_EXTI_LINE_11*/HAL_GPIO_EXTI_Callback(CAN_RX_Pin);/*USER CODE ...
* @brief This function handles EXTI line0_31 interrupt.*/voidEXTI4_15_IRQHandler(void) {#if1if(LL_EXTI_IsActiveFlag_0_31(LL_EXTI_LINE_11) !=RESET) { L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_11);/*USER CODE BEGIN LL_EXTI_LINE_11*/HAL_GPIO_EXTI_Callback(CAN_RX_Pin);/*USER CODE ...
LL_RTC_TimeTypeDef RTC_TimeStruct = {0};LL_RTC_AlarmTypeDef RTC_AlarmStruct = {0};LL_EXTI_...
LL_RTC_TimeTypeDef RTC_RstTimeStruct = {0};if(LL_RTC_IsActiveFlag_ALRA(RTC)) {printf("IRQn WKUP Timer Enter...\r\n"); LL_RTC_ClearFlag_ALRA(RTC); L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_17); } RTC_RstTimeStruct.TimeFormat=LL_RTC_TIME_FORMAT_AM_OR_24; ...
(LL_EXTI_IsActiveFlag_0_31(LL_EXTI_LINE_13) != RESET) { L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_13); i++; if(i == 3) i=0; } } 在主函数调用 Configure_EXTI()并添加代码: while (1) { LL_GPIO_TogglePin(GPIOA, LL_GPIO_PIN_5); if(i == 0) { LL_mDelay(100); } else ...
Provide feedback We read every piece of feedback, and take your input very seriously. Include my email address so I can be contacted Cancel Submit feedback Saved searches Use saved searches to filter your results more quickly Cancel Create saved sea...
_LINE13 ); LL_EXTI_EnableIT_0_31(LL_EXTI_LINE_13); LL_EXTI_EnableFallingTrig_0_31(LL_EXTI_LINE_13); } void EXTI15_10_IRQHandler(void) { if(LL_EXTI_IsActiveFlag_0_31(LL_EXTI_LINE_13) != RESET) { L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_13); i++; if(i == 3) i=0; }...
目录 一、初识LL 库 (1)二、怎么使用LL库 (3)三、新建STM32LL库工程模板 (5)四、第一个程序——点亮LED (8)五、添加其他程序功能 (10)……….一、初识LL 库 最近论坛发的STM32L476RG Nucleo开发板到手了,准备学习玩耍,当然第一步就是下载资料,于是我下载STM32L4Cube 1.1.0版本,打开逐个查看,...
1. @brief This function handles EXTI line[9:5] interrupts. */voidEXTI9_5_IRQHandler(void){/* USER CODE BEGIN EXTI9_5_IRQn 0 *//* USER CODE END EXTI9_5_IRQn 0 */if(LL_EXTI_IsActiveFlag_0_31(LL_EXTI_LINE_6)!=RESET){LL_EXTI_ClearFlag_0_31(LL_EXTI_LINE_6);/* USER CODE ...